OCCRA
Go to Post And then, at the end of the match, the drive teams who are being lifted all say at once (in a GOVERNATOR voice)- "GET TO ZE CHOPPER!!!" - Graham Donaldson [more]
Home
Go Back   Chief Delphi > Technical > National Instruments LabVIEW and Data Acquisition
CD-Events   CD-Media   CD-Spy   FRC-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
Reply
Thread Tools Rate Thread Display Modes
  #1   Spotlight this post!  
Unread 01-10-2006, 12:41 PM
Danny Diaz's Avatar
Danny Diaz Danny Diaz is offline
National Instruments
AKA: FrankenMentor
FRC #0418 (LASA Robotics / Purple Haze)
Team Role: Mentor
 
Join Date: Apr 2005
Rookie Year: 2003
Location: Austin, TX
Posts: 542
Danny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ond repute
Send a message via AIM to Danny Diaz
Modeling the Kit Motors with USB-DAQ

Dave Lavery's request during kickoff for the Pilot Program teams to model the characteristics of the kit motors gives us a chance to showcase DAQ and demonstrate a little bit of what we can do with the USB-6009 DAQ device. I will be working with team 418 to model the kit motors within the next week - I was just wondering how many other Pilot Program teams wanted to do this alongside us.

The software we will use is the one written by Russ Beavis for motor control and testing. We will be using an Allegro current sensor (the spec sheet is in the motor control software zip file) and a Hall-effect sensor for RPM detection (just slap a sprocket to the end of the motor shaft and read tooth info). The wiring schematic for the entire setup is also included in the motor control software zip file.

We will potentially be doing something a little more advanced in addition to the DAQ testing to double-check our work, but I'll release those details once we're sure we'll have the hardware available to us when we need it.

-Danny
__________________
Danny Diaz
Lead Technical Mentor, FRC 418
Reply With Quote
  #2   Spotlight this post!  
Unread 01-10-2006, 02:11 PM
Kims Robot's Avatar Unsung FIRST Hero
Kims Robot Kims Robot is offline
Onto a New Chapter...
AKA: Kim O'Toole Eckhardt
no team
 
Join Date: Aug 2004
Rookie Year: 1996
Location: Framingham, MA
Posts: 1,466
Kims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ond reputeKims Robot has a reputation beyond repute
Send a message via AIM to Kims Robot
Re: Modeling the Kit Motors with USB-DAQ

We were working on this today in a lunch meeting, and will be figuring out how to do it. Currently we think we are going to take the simple route and build a pulley on an axle that we can couple to the motors and load using a belt. Its funny, we had the "how to measure it" down in seconds, but as we are all electrical/computer engineers, the how to mechanically load the motor was the hardest part!

Luckily one of our mentors is a test engineer and uses Labview every day here at work, so that part is easy, the mechanics are the challenge!
__________________
~kim~
Kimberly O'Toole Eckhardt <3
Principal Systems Engineer & Program Manager
History - Team 176, Team 229, Team 1511, FIRST Volunteer!!
My new FIRST Photography Hobby & Angry Eric's Fan Page
Excellence - is the result of caring more than others think is wise, risking more than others think is safe, dreaming more than others think is practical, and expecting more than others think is possible.
Reply With Quote
  #3   Spotlight this post!  
Unread 01-10-2006, 08:27 PM
DonRotolo's Avatar
DonRotolo DonRotolo is offline
Feeling Honorable
FRC #1676 (Pascack PI Oneers)
Team Role: Mentor
 
Join Date: Jan 2005
Rookie Year: 2005
Location: Montvale NJ
Posts: 6,475
Don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ond repute
Re: Modeling the Kit Motors with USB-DAQ

Quote:
Originally Posted by Danny Diaz
I will be working with team 418 to model the kit motors within the next week - I was just wondering how many other Pilot Program teams wanted to do this alongside us.
Team 1676 wants to be involved.

Just like Kims Robot, we are still struggling with making a test stand, aka Dynamometer. Dumb stuff, like shaft couplers, pillow blocks and a way of measuring the linear force on the 'brake' belt are what's slowing us down. I may have to just pay a visit to home Depot and whip out the credit card...

The DAQ and electronics seem trivial in comparison - at least at this point. We hope to have a dyno design ready to post this weekend.

I will point the students on the Test & Integration team to this posting, and they will make contact and see how they can assist team 418 in the task.

Don
__________________

I am N2IRZ - What's your callsign?
Reply With Quote
  #4   Spotlight this post!  
Unread 01-10-2006, 09:05 PM
Tim Skloss's Avatar
Tim Skloss Tim Skloss is offline
Dr. Skloss
FRC #2062 (C.O.R.E.)
Team Role: Mentor
 
Join Date: Jan 2002
Rookie Year: 2000
Location: Waukesha, WI, USA
Posts: 73
Tim Skloss is a jewel in the roughTim Skloss is a jewel in the roughTim Skloss is a jewel in the roughTim Skloss is a jewel in the rough
Re: Modeling the Kit Motors with USB-DAQ

Measuring the motor performance unloaded is easy as Danny suggested. But measuring the torque properties is completely different as you need to have a way to measure and control torque.

Any idea out there on how to do this?
__________________
---------------
FIRST Mentor and Team Leader
C.O.R.E 2062 a NASA, GE Volunteers and Rockwell Automation FRC Team
Reply With Quote
  #5   Spotlight this post!  
Unread 01-10-2006, 09:50 PM
Jeff Pahl's Avatar
Jeff Pahl Jeff Pahl is offline
Doing the rookie thing, again!
FRC #5148 (New Berlin Blitz)
Team Role: Engineer
 
Join Date: Oct 2004
Rookie Year: 2004
Location: Waukesha, WI
Posts: 337
Je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ond reputeJeff Pahl has a reputation beyond repute
Re: Modeling the Kit Motors with USB-DAQ

I'm working on a dyno design that uses an extra CIM from a previous years kit as the load. With it configured as a generator, varying the electrical load on the output will vary the load on the motor being tested. The motor shaft is mounted in a pillow block using a couple of rollerblade bearings (which just happen to be 8mm ID, and the shaft is 8mm OD), and a lever arm is attached to a scale to measure the resulting torque. I figure this will work OK on the smaller motors, I probably can't load the CIMs all the way up to stall with it, but I should be able to get enough points for a good curve.

I still have some work to finish up on the pillow block design, and I hope to get it all built this weekend. Now if I can just find the high-power electronic load we used to have at work, and a scale I can read with the PC, it should be fully automatic. I'll post an Inventor pic when I get it all designed.

Some days I sure miss having access to a motor lab
Reply With Quote
  #6   Spotlight this post!  
Unread 01-11-2006, 04:07 PM
Danny Diaz's Avatar
Danny Diaz Danny Diaz is offline
National Instruments
AKA: FrankenMentor
FRC #0418 (LASA Robotics / Purple Haze)
Team Role: Mentor
 
Join Date: Apr 2005
Rookie Year: 2003
Location: Austin, TX
Posts: 542
Danny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ond repute
Send a message via AIM to Danny Diaz
Re: Modeling the Kit Motors with USB-DAQ

Quote:
Originally Posted by Tim Skloss
...measuring the torque properties is completely different as you need to have a way to measure and control torque.Any idea out there on how to do this?
One of the guys in the National Instruments Motion group has a very crude dynamometer setup on his desk. All it is composed of is 2 motors (in his example they were the same type of motor) with their shafts connected, we'll call them the "load motor" (LM) and the "motor under test" (MUT). The MUT is powered in the usual way (for FIRST it would be via a Victor) and a simple current sensor measures the current draw of the motor. The MUT drives the LM, causing the LM to generate a Back-EMF voltage. The Back-EMF voltage is a constant voltage generated by the motor per thousand RPM of the motor, and is linear across the RPM range of the motor; with the Back-EMF voltage it is possible to get a really good idea of the speed of the motor by measuring the voltage alone! The LM is then connected to a high-watt 10 Ohm resistor (like 300 Watts, it's almost the size of the motors!) purchased from Ohmite. The resistor allows the voltage from the LM to produce a current, which then powers the LM in the opposite direction. By measuring the current coming off the resistor you can calculate the torque of the LM by using a torque constant (which gives you however much torque per Amp) found in the spec sheet of the motor. So, by measuring the currents and voltages on the LM and MUT you can generate some fairly accurate torque curves with a minimal hardware set.

One thing to note, however, is that in doing this you need to make sure the LM and MUT are aligned PERFECTLY so that there is no stress on the shaft coupling (and placing them in an enclosure would be wise, too). From what I hear the "first run" of the simple dynamometer wasn't lined up as well as it should have been, and the snapping of the shaft coupler wasn't a pretty sound (could have damaged the motors too!).

-Danny

PS: LOL, I guess this is the same setup as Jeff's above!
__________________
Danny Diaz
Lead Technical Mentor, FRC 418
Reply With Quote
  #7   Spotlight this post!  
Unread 01-17-2006, 03:54 AM
Joe Hershberger Joe Hershberger is offline
National Instruments
AKA: jhersh
FRC #2468 (Appreciate)
Team Role: Mentor
 
Join Date: Nov 2005
Rookie Year: 1997
Location: Austin, TX
Posts: 148
Joe Hershberger is a name known to allJoe Hershberger is a name known to allJoe Hershberger is a name known to allJoe Hershberger is a name known to allJoe Hershberger is a name known to allJoe Hershberger is a name known to all
Re: Modeling the Kit Motors with USB-DAQ

So guys, hows it going with this? Anyone have any updates?

-Joe
Reply With Quote
  #8   Spotlight this post!  
Unread 01-20-2006, 03:43 PM
Danny Diaz's Avatar
Danny Diaz Danny Diaz is offline
National Instruments
AKA: FrankenMentor
FRC #0418 (LASA Robotics / Purple Haze)
Team Role: Mentor
 
Join Date: Apr 2005
Rookie Year: 2003
Location: Austin, TX
Posts: 542
Danny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ond reputeDanny Diaz has a reputation beyond repute
Send a message via AIM to Danny Diaz
Re: Modeling the Kit Motors with USB-DAQ

Quote:
Originally Posted by Joe Hershberger
So guys, hows it going with this? Anyone have any updates?
The resistor I was trying to get from Ohmite was $335 with a lead-time of 8 weeks (took FOREVER to get that info). Riiiiiiight. I called PowerOhm in Katy, Texas and they're sending me a $34 resistor (model WR25 with the B1 mount) early next week. So, we [Team 418] should be able to have torque curves to the masses by hopefully next weekend if all goes well.

-Danny
__________________
Danny Diaz
Lead Technical Mentor, FRC 418
Reply With Quote
  #9   Spotlight this post!  
Unread 02-01-2006, 10:10 PM
DonRotolo's Avatar
DonRotolo DonRotolo is offline
Feeling Honorable
FRC #1676 (Pascack PI Oneers)
Team Role: Mentor
 
Join Date: Jan 2005
Rookie Year: 2005
Location: Montvale NJ
Posts: 6,475
Don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ond reputeDonRotolo has a reputation beyond repute
Re: Modeling the Kit Motors with USB-DAQ

Quote:
Originally Posted by Joe Hershberger
So guys, hows it going with this? Anyone have any updates?

-Joe
Not as well as we would like, and now it's getting towards crunch time. The key difficulty we are facing is a variable torque load, which can be measured with the USB DAQ. Sure, a spring scale and friction belt works, but taking measurements by hand is a drag, not to mention inaccurate.

Our current incarnation has a CIM from last year, controlled by a Victor, to counter-rotate against the motor under test (actively driven against the MUT as opposed to useing it like a generator against a fixed or variable resistor). Problem is, the victor is non-linear and even at the lowest setting sometimes is a bit too much for the MUT. So, we're going to try either a fixed resistor to tone down the CIM for the smaller motors, or use one of the smaller motors (or a Non-FIRST motor?) to test, uh, the smaller motors.

Much of the testing we're doing on the 'final' hardware is also taking away from the Integration & Test team's availability for motor testing. The kids are surprised what they are learning from seeing data instead of 'gee, that looks about right..."

Don
__________________

I am N2IRZ - What's your callsign?
Reply With Quote
Reply


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Q&A Discuss: How many Van door motor(s) come with the kit? CD47-Bot Extra Discussion 1 01-08-2003 11:07 AM
How many Van door motor(s) come with the kit? Ken Leung Kit & Additional Hardware 7 01-07-2003 09:40 PM
Looking for practice motors & extra tape drive parts? archiver 2000 1 06-23-2002 10:54 PM
"Motors and Drive train edition" of Fresh From the Forum Ken Leung CD Forum Support 6 01-29-2002 12:32 PM
Drill Motors TF8 Motors 19 12-12-2001 01:13 PM


All times are GMT -5. The time now is 09:39 PM.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i